作者: qiaoke_song
查看: 4381|回复: 56

[源码] 【安装包制作工具】Install_Pack 3.0正式版(WPF全代码)

  [复制链接]
qiaoke_song 发表于 2021-4-19 09:08:22 | 显示全部楼层 |阅读模式
查看: 4381|回复: 56
说明:
这是一个完整安装包制作软件,全部源码,无DLL的坑。
制作的安装包,生成为WPF的exe文件。制作只需选择需打包的文件夹以及启动方式(注册表开机启动、通过服务开机启动)、建立快捷方式(可选桌面、开始菜单)、一些条件限制等,拖动相应的组件即可完成一个安装exe文件的制作。组件设置逻辑较为严格,基本不会出现错误,并有比较完整的校验机制以及错误提示,每一步操作有日志记录。让用户在制作安装包时,只需关注界面设计、颜色搭配、图像、媒体安放等,自动压缩生成一个exe文件。
在设计界面中,可插入音频(Mp3、mid)、视频(Mp4)、网页(支持无窗体透明)、文字、进度、修改安装目录、复选框等等。可以制作出漂亮的安装程序,由于生成的是wpf的exe文件,支持无窗体、透明、阴影等效果。

操作事项:
1、在操作中“安装设置页”、“安装进程”必须要有,如需直接进入安装进程,只需在“安装设置页”中放置“停留时间”即可。“结束页”可以有也可以不要,根据需要自定。
2、将当前编辑可以保存为方案,保存在Solution文件夹中,不要删除此文件夹。
3、如选择了“开机服务启动”,安装完成后,将在windows的system32文件夹内生成一个“Server_StartApp.exe”的exe文件,设置为开机60秒后调用exe文件,服务调用调用带窗口的exe文件穿透session在代码Install_CreatServer.cs中查看。
4、生成安装包会生成“setup_res.resources”、“ServerTmp.~exe”临时文件,可删除,生成成功后,生成“~Setup.exe”,改名后即可使用,在“编译配置”中可为其指定图标等。
5、操作流程:添加文件夹->编译配置->放置组件->生成exe。
6、在添加完需安装文件后,可对每个文件的安装目录进行非调整,比如某个文件需安装到windows的system里面、改名等等。
7、在输入项目里,如果输入错误,将清除当前编辑框,并不做保存修改。
8、颜色设置,选择“默认”为透明,阴影设置比如可以依次为15、1、0.7数值。

这是一个完整的工具软件,可以当正式的工具使用,也可以参考代码。程序还有很大的拓展空间,比如3D、旋转、淡入淡出、反安装等等,将在下个版本中给出,如果这个网站没啥大问题的话,将发布在http://cpf.cskin.net/Market/

软件未经充分测试,如有问题及时告知,以便修改。
程序详细设计及逻辑、使用详细说明,经充分测试后再提供。
效果截图:

安装包制作工具Install_Pack 3.0正式版(WPF全代码)

安装包制作工具Install_Pack 3.0正式版(WPF全代码)


工具源码(回复可见):
游客,如果您要查看本帖隐藏内容请回复


评分

参与人数 1金钱 +1 收起 理由
lau + 1

查看全部评分

回复 论坛版权

使用道具 举报

mqzzzz 发表于 2021-4-19 19:49:19 | 显示全部楼层
牛B class
回复

使用道具 举报

jhyjhy213 发表于 2021-4-20 08:52:19 | 显示全部楼层
学习了,谢谢
jhyjhy213 发表于 2021-4-20 08:52:34 | 显示全部楼层
学习了,谢谢
jhyjhy213 发表于 2021-4-20 08:53:32 | 显示全部楼层
学习了,谢谢
山水美 发表于 2021-4-20 15:36:54 | 显示全部楼层
这么好的工具,支持一下!谢谢!
yhl5285627 发表于 2021-4-20 20:47:39 | 显示全部楼层
发发发发发发
王者VIP 发表于 2021-4-21 10:02:29 | 显示全部楼层
这么好的工具,支持一下!谢谢!
fixiang 发表于 2021-4-21 21:51:08 | 显示全部楼层
谢谢楼主分享,学习下
JaBin 发表于 2021-4-22 09:44:54 | 显示全部楼层
看看,学习一下
您需要登录后才可以回帖 登录 | 加入CSkin博客

本版积分规则

QQ|申请友链|小黑屋|手机版|Archiver|CSkin ( 粤ICP备13070794号

Powered by Discuz! X3.2  © 2001-2013 Comsenz Inc.  Designed by ARTERY.cn
GMT+8, 2021-10-20 15:56, Processed in 0.585164 second(s), 33 queries , Gzip On.

快速回复 返回顶部 返回列表